Public Domain Material Meets the Online Auction
Marketplace

Online auction sites like eBay.com
are some of the most profitable and easiest ways to make money online with public
domain material and here is how: Every item under the sun is being sold or has
been sold on eBay, two of the most popular or common of those items are books
and e-books. If you are unfamiliar with what an ebook is, in short an ebook is
simply a book in electronic format, meaning it can be opened and read on one's
computer. With this in mind, consider the potential market for your public
domain material in electronic format. Below are some simple steps to begin
selling public domain material on the eBay marketplace.
-
If you don't already have one, you will need to setup an account through
eBay and
PayPal. In order to
sell any merchandise on eBay you have to be a registered user, plain and
simple, there is no way around it. PayPal is an online payment processing
service, widely used by eBay patrons, if you intend to make any money
selling on eBay you will need a PayPal account. They are both free
accounts.
-
Now that your accounts are setup, open up the eBay homepage and next to the
main search bar click on Advanced search. Fill in your search criteria,
something like vintage book, books, etc. use your creativity, and then
select "completed listings only" and hit enter. By searching completed
listings you have the opportunity to see how many of each book has sold,
what they are selling for and the amount of interest in each auction or the
amount of bids each receives.
-
Browse through these results until you find a popular vintage or old book,
in other words one that has sold well, and write down all of the books
information ie. title, author etc.
-
Now what you have successfully done is built a good working list of popular
vintage books for you to source. You may start by running searches through
the search engine, for an already existing electronic format of the
particular work, and/or visit your local library to see if they have that
book in stock for you to check out.
-
If you found the book in its original format, for instance from the library,
you will need a scanner and what is called OCR software, often times it
comes with the purchase of a scanner, basically OCR software will convert
the scanned images to editable text, for you to edit and make changes as you
wish.
-
You can now take this editable text you have scanned from the book and
repackage it as your very own ebook. You will want to keep the structure of
the book intact, but you can dress it up, maybe add a nice title page or
something to make it appear professional.
-
Congratulations! You have just created your very own ebook from free public
domain material, and best of all it is ready to be marketed on eBay. What
you have done, is taken a book you already know is popular from your
completed listings searches and converted it to electronic format, allowing
you to sell multiple copies of this particular work. Now keep in mind that
you can't sell this ebook for the same amount as others have done with the
original, because the original is a vintage book. You can however sell as
many copies as you would like at a lower price, allowing you to rake in some
serious cash.
